CAS 765891-92-7

:

3-(4-methylpiperidin-1-yl)propanoic acid

Description:
3-(4-Methylpiperidin-1-yl)propanoic acid is an organic compound characterized by its structure, which includes a propanoic acid moiety attached to a 4-methylpiperidine ring. This compound features a carboxylic acid functional group (-COOH), which imparts acidic properties and allows for hydrogen bonding, enhancing its solubility in polar solvents. The presence of the piperidine ring contributes to its basicity and potential interactions with biological systems,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ry. The methyl group on the piperidine ring can influence the compound's steric and electronic properties, potentially affecting its pharmacological activity. Additionally, the compound may exhibit moderate lipophilicity due to the hydrophobic piperidine structure, which can impact its absorption and distribution in biological systems. Overall, 3-(4-methylpiperidin-1-yl)propanoic acid is a versatile compound with potential applications in drug development and synthesis, particularly in the context of designing molecules that interact with specific biological targets.
Formula:C9H17NO2
InChI:InChI=1/C9H17NO2/c1-8-2-5-10(6-3-8)7-4-9(11)12/h8H,2-7H2,1H3,(H,11,12)
SMILES:CC1CCN(CC1)CCC(=O)O
Synonyms:
  • 1-Piperidinepropanoic acid, 4-methyl-
  • 3-(4-Methylpiperidin-1-yl)propanoic acid
